§ 20-30-5-0.5 — Display of United States flag; Pledge of Allegiance

(a)The United States flag shall be
displayed in each classroom of every school in a school corporation.
(b)The governing body of each school corporation shall provide a
daily opportunity for students of the school corporation to voluntarily
recite the Pledge of Allegiance in each classroom or on school grounds.
A student is exempt from participation in the Pledge of Allegiance and
may not be required to participate in the Pledge of Allegiance if:
(1)the student chooses to not participate; or
(2)the student's parent chooses to have the student not
participate.
